JACKSON, Miss. — Mississippi lawmakers are close to erasing the Confederate battle emblem from the 126-year-old state flag. The symbol is under criticism amid nationwide protests against racial injustice. The House and Senate voted Saturday to file a bill to remove the symbol that many see as racist. They could vote on that bill Sunday. A committee would design a new flag including the words “In God We Trust.” Voters would decide in November whether to endorse that design. Religious, education, sports and business leaders are pushing legislators to remove the Confederate symbol. Republican Gov. Tate Reeves said Saturday he will sign a bill to change the flag. 675

KANSAS CITY, Mo. — A 10-year-old German Shepherd named Irgo should be settling into his new home in Kansas but instead he's overseas. Irgo's odyssey began Monday when his owner, Kara Swindle, dropped him off at the airport in Portland, Oregon ahead of the family's move to Wichita. Swindle said Irgo flew United Airlines to Denver where he spent the night. The next day Irgo was scheduled to land at Kansas City International Airport to be reunited with his family at United Airlines' Cargo facility."They took us back to the warehouse, they showed me the kennel, and the minute I said 'Irgo', out pops this Great Dane," Swindle said. "So I instantly burst into tears just wondering where my dog was. I was confused, upset and just in utter shock that this was not my dog."According to Swindle, it took several hours for United to figure out where Irgo was. The Great Dane provided a clue."His paperwork on his food said Japan so at that point they realized that's probably what happened and it got switched up somehow," Swindle said.Swindle received a call from United Airlines early Wednesday morning, that Irgo was, in fact, in Japan.Swindle said United Airlines told her that they're investigating how this happened, but they have offered her a theory."One thing they're thinking right now is that somehow at the pet resort in the Denver airport, when they got taken out of their kennels, to go potty — or whatever they do — they somehow got switched," Swindle said.United Airlines is working with Irgo's family to get him back home. Swindle said Wednesday evening, United has told her they plan to send Irgo on a flight that will land Thursday night in Wichita."They've been sending us updates like crazy. We've been so adamant that they send us pictures every hour letting us know how he is because I don't want anything happening. This dog is our baby," Swindle said.Scripps station KSHB in Kansas City reached out to United Airlines for comment, as of Wednesday evening, they have not answered.  2061

JAMUL, Calif. (KGTV) — Hidden deep in the East County is a little-known winter wonderland. The centerpiece is a remarkable treehouse designed with a Christmas theme. It was built in 2013 in the yard of the Wellington family's Jamul yard for the Animal Planet television show "Treehouse Masters." The Wellington's daughter had heard of the show and suggested her parents apply. RELATED: MAP: San Diego's best holiday light displays to see this year"We had always promised her a treehouse and by the time we got this, she was in her 30's. So she had to wait quite a few years to get her treehouse," Kathie Wellington told 10News.Originally, Kathie planned to use the home for her grandchildren and as a fun meeting spot for an organization dear to her heart: FORBS (Fraternal Order of Real Bearded Santas). Each year, FORBS chooses around a dozen San Diego families who are down on their luck and provide Christmas presents, each delivered on Christmas day by a Santa. The Wellington's and their daughter, Vikki, came up with the idea of using the treehouse as a fundraiser. One weekend each December, they open up the treehouse for family pictures. The fee includes professional photographs, a real bearded Santa, cookies, hot cocoa, and craft activities. With 100 appointment times available, the event raises thousands each year.RELATED: Holiday parades: Festive San Diego parades to catch this season"The children just smiling and laughing and tearing open their gifts, it's hard to describe. Oh my gosh, I love what we do," Wellington said.This year's event is Dec. 7 and 8. KENOSHA, Wis. – Jacob Blake provided an update from his hospital bed in a video released by his attorney Saturday evening.In the video, the 29-year-old man who was shot seven times by a Kenosha police officer in August said he’s still in a lot pain.#JacobBlake released this powerful video message from his hospital bed today, reminding everyone just how precious life is. #JusticeForJacobBlake pic.twitter.com/87CYlgPDBj— Ben Crump (@AttorneyCrump) September 6, 2020 “I got staples in my back, staples in my damn stomach, you do not want to have to deal with this sh**, man,” said Blake. “24 hours, every 24 hours, it’s pain, it’s nothing but pain. It hurts to breathe. It hurts to sleep. It hurts to move from side to side. It hurts to eat.Blake remains paralyzed from the waist down.“Your legs, something that you need to move around and move forward in life, can be taken from you like this,” said Blake.Still, despite his pain, Blake seemed optimistic about the future.“There’s a lot more life to live out here, man,” he said.At the end of the video, Blake urged his supporters to keep fighting.“Please, I’m telling you, change your lives out there, we can stick together, make some money, make everything easier for our people out here man, cause there’s so much time that has been wasted,” he said.Blake’s attorney, Ben Crump, claims his client was helping to deescalate a domestic incident when police drew their weapons and Tasered him.“As he was walking away to check on his children, police fired their weapons several times into his back at point blank range,” Crump said in a statement last week, in which he announced he would represent Blake. “Blake’s three sons were only a few feet away and witnessed police shoot their father.”Blake’s video comes a day after his attorneys entered a plea of not guilty during a hearing related to several charges filed against Blake, including sexual conduct and disorderly conduct. The Kenosha County District Attorney's Office says those charges were what Blake was wanted for at the time of the police shooting on Aug. 23.The shooting was captured on camera and received national attention. It was followed by several nights of unrest in Kenosha and other cities across the country as demonstrators continue to protest against police brutality.The officer who shot Blake has been placed on administrative leave as the shooting is investigated. 2405
